Philip Stone (14th April 1924 - 15th June 2003) played two roles on Coronation Street: Peter Derwent in June 1961 and then from September of the same year to 1965 he appeared as a police sergeant, named later as Det Sergeant Sowman. He was born in Kirkstall, Leeds, the son of a schoolmaster and his first London stage appearance was in a revival of A Sleeping Clergyman in 1947 as an elderly waiter. He started his television career in 1960. He was the only actor to ever appear in three successive Stanley Kubrick films, A Clockwork Orange, Barry Lyndon and The Shining.
